  • I have spent over three decades advocating for working people, driving change, and delivering real wins for workers across Australia. I started organising in 1990 as an Administration Officer at the Finance Sector Union and worked my way up through organiser and leadership roles.

    During my time at UWU since 2006, I have advocated and campaigned for educators, home care workers, manufacturing workers, cleaners, casino and hotel workers.

  • In June 2025, our union won a historic victory when the NSW Government announced that school cleaners in the Hunter and Central Coast would be offered permanent public sector jobs for the first time in 30 years. We now are making sure the rest of the state get secure jobs too. This was years of relentless campaigning by our members, and showed the power of our mighty union when we use all of the tools available to us - like the winning of portability of LSL scheme for cleaners over 10 years ago.

Lyndal Ryan

UWU Vice President & Director of Property Services & Regional | Southern New South Wales

  • I have been a UWU member for over 35 years. I joined the union on the advice of a teacher I admired when I studied ECEC in Armidale. Soon after I started work, something awful happened to a co-worker. Ingrid was stood down without warning because our employer was using casual contracts to ensure none of us could ever claim the rights to become permanent employees. Everyone in the centre was so angry, so we decided to organise a strike. Ingrid was rehired immediately and all of us on casual contracts were offered permanent jobs. Through our union I came to understand all the issues which have led to the undervaluation of women's work. I remain in the fight for women's rights.
